Tex-Mex Corn Bread

Ingredients

  • 1 egg
  • 1/3 c. milk
  • 8 3/4 oz. can cream-style corn
  • 1 c. grated sharp Cheddar
  • 1 pkg. Mexican corn bread mix

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 425°.
  2. Grease 8-inch skillet and place in oven to heat.
  3. Beat egg in mixing bowl.
  4. Add remaining ingredients, beating well.
  5. Pour batter into prepared skillet.
  6. Bake for 20 to 25 minutes or until golden brown.
  7. This corn bread is very moist. Cool 5 minutes before serving.
